## Further Reading

The Lumenhart consent banner rolled out in three phases: staff, beta tenants, general availability. Consent state is stored server-side, keyed per tenant, with a 12-month re-prompt window. Vendor scripts load only after affirmative consent. Audit logs retain consent events for seven years. Rollback disables the banner but preserves stored state. The threat model, data-flow diagram, and review checklist are on the internal page below.

wiki page, bawig-yawep: https://jenkins.nelvrotech.local/ticket/build/projects/view/view/pages/view/a285c2b5588ad4f337d9b5f2

## Configuration

The Huebird contrast auditor crawls rendered pages and scores text/background pairs against WCAG thresholds. For the security review, note that the crawler authenticates to staging only, never production, and respects the deny-list in AUDIT_EXCLUDE_PATHS. Set AUDIT_MIN_RATIO to 4.5 in the env file, then append the crawler's staging authentication secret on the line that follows.

sealed setting: LEDGER_TOKEN20=5df86e850038e4e47fac

Subject: Floor 6 open Monday

All —

Floor 6 at Harrowgate Point opens Monday for the Quillbrook team. Direct their visitors to the north lifts only; south lifts don't stop there yet. Deliveries still go to Floor 2. Meeting rooms 6A–6D are bookable from Wednesday. Signage goes up over the weekend.

The stairwell door on 6 stays locked until badge sync completes, so until then use the keypad with the code below.

— Front Desk

turnstile pass: bdg-YEOZLM-79341408

**Ticket LKR-417: Laundry-locker access flow revision**

The Tumblebay locker API will change its access flow: plugins must request a short-lived open token instead of caching door codes. Existing plugins have until the next minor release to migrate; the legacy code path will then return an error. Test fixtures for the new flow are included in the sandbox kit. This change requires sign-off from the person named below.

signatory, hawip-bafop: Quenmir Gorvan Rusdor